You are reporting symptoms in every area. 1 ALS doesn’t act like that. It starts in one place and spreads 2 you had a normal neuro exam. If you had all the symptoms you report there is no way the neuro could miss them 3 the neurologist is assessing you in ways you don’t even realize if you had trouble holding your head up they would have seen it at once ditto if your speech was affected.
If you think your symptoms are worse go see your pcp once more. They are fully competent to see if things are truly different or if it is your perception if they see a problem they can refer you.
